The suffix -stomy indicates which concept?

Explanation:
The suffix -stomy denotes surgically creating a new opening (a stoma) from an internal organ to the outside or to another surface. This is the idea behind terms like gastrostomy, colostomy, ileostomy, and urostomy, where an opening is established to allow drainage or passage when the normal route isn’t possible. That’s why this choice is best: it describes making a new opening. It’s not about removing tissue (-ectomy) or stitching (-rrhaphy), and it isn’t about closing an opening.
